About Sam Adams Boston Lager

Sam Adams Boston Lager is a popular craft beer brewed by the Samuel Adams Brewery located in Boston. It’s known for its rich flavor and amber color, which makes it a favorite among beer enthusiasts. But what about its calorie content?

Calories in Sam Adams Boston Lager

According to the provided facts, a serving of Sam Adams Boston Lager contains a total of 170 calories. This information is crucial for those who want to keep track of their calorie intake. By knowing the calorie content, you can make more informed decisions about incorporating this beer into your diet.

Understanding the Macronutrients

In addition to calories, it’s essential to understand the macronutrient composition of Sam Adams Boston Lager. One serving of this beer consists of 18g total carbs, 18g net carbs, 0g fat, and 2g protein.

Carbohydrates in Sam Adams Beer

Carbohydrates are a primary source of energy in our diets, but they can impact blood sugar levels. Sam Adams Boston Lager contains 18g of total carbs per serving, with all 18g being net carbs. Net carbs refer to the carbs that significantly impact blood sugar levels, as they exclude fiber and sugar alcohols.

Fat and Protein Content

Sam Adams Boston Lager is relatively low in fat, with 0g per serving. This makes it a favorable choice for those who are conscious about their fat intake. When it comes to protein, it contains 2g per serving, which can contribute to muscle repair and growth.
